Hong Kong Monetary Authority Advances e-HKD Tests, Mbridge Project



The Hong Kong Monetary Authority (HKMA) has recently completed a series of tests regarding the programmability of the e-HKD, the proposed Hong Kong central bank digital currency (CBDC). While still in its initial phases, the e-HKD presents “interesting” use cases, HKMA CEO Eddie Yue stressed. He also revealed that the Mbridge project aims to have a minimum viable product for mid-2024.
